It’s really … WebJun 21, 2024 · Concrete is a mixture of sand, gravel, Portland cement and water. Through a process called hydration, the Portland cement reacts with the water to bind the sand and gravel into a rock-like mass ... WebWater Curing is considered as the best method of curing of concrete as it satisfies all the requirements of curing, namely; absorption of the heat of hydration, promotion of hydration, and elimination of shrinkage. WebStep 3: Mixing in Water. The amount of water added to concrete is called the water/cement ratio. Though adding more water to the concrete will make it easier to mix, pour, and work with, it actually lowers the concrete strength of the concrete when cured.
